Three one-year interstate repair contracts covering several mid-Missouri counties have been approved by the Missouri Highways and Transportation Commission during its meeting on Wednesday. Included in those approvals was a contract for asphalt pavement repairs in various locations as needed on Interstate 44, between the Dallas County/Laclede County line to the Crawford County/Franklin County line to N.B. West Contracting Company, which submitted the low bid of $415-thousand-964-dollars.

The commission awarded a contract for concrete pavement repairs in various locations as needed on Interstate 44 in Crawford, Laclede, Phelps and Pulaski County to N.B. West Contracting Company, which submitted the low bid of $158-thousand-289-dollars. Most of the work on the interstates will take place at night, with minimal daytime work as needed. Some lane closures will be required during work hours. The contract durations are from July 1, 2021 to June 30, 2022.
